Comprehensive Employment Strategy for People with Disabilities – IASE AGM- Marion Wilkinson Senior Policy and Public Affairs Advisor

UN Convention on Disability Article 27 Right to work, on an equal basis with others Effective access to vocational guidance, placement, and training Promote employment through affirmative action and other measures Provide reasonable accommodation at work Promote work experience in open labour market

Low participation in work People with disabilities are only half as likely to have a job Strong link between education and employment Strong link between no job and poverty 60% of people with disabilities not working are restricted in type or amount of work they can do But 15% of those who have difficulty working are in a job

Vision - draft People with disabilities can get a job and enjoy a rewarding career Focus Lifecycle focus – from birth, through school, into adult life. People with disability from birth + those with acquired disabilities

Values 1- People with disabilities are enabled to have jobs, earn a living and make a contribution People with disabilities are supported to maximise their potential The focus is on a person’s capacity not their incapacity The strategy covers people across the spectrum of disability

Values 2 – It pays to have a job People with disabilities get the supports they need to work Support systems that cross departmental or agency boundaries are mutually coherent and provide a joined-up system and joined-up pathways Actions in this Strategy are built into the mainstream national employment strategy

Draft strategic priorities SP1 Build skills, capacity and independence SP2 Provide bridges and supports into work SP3 Make work pay SP4 Promote job retention and re-entry to work SP5 Provide co-ordinated and seamless support SP6 Engage employers
